I spent a week at Joan Brown's B&B while in Victoria recently on family business. The house is conveniently located, walking distance to downtown, and is a stately, historic property in one of Victoria's nicest neighbourhoods. Parking is on the street, but it's safe and there are no time restrictions. The wifi worked well. Joan's breakfasts were very tasty, and beautifully served. The bed was comfortable and I slept well. Other guests were very quiet. My room had a private bath, a plus in a B&B. I found Joan to be an engaging host, always charming and pleasant. The last guest in is expected to turn out the lights - so remember to check to see if your name is the only one on the clipboard by the door that's not been struck out!
